“…Different source apportionment (Li et al, 2014;Ma et al, 2016), methodologies (Chen et al (2016); Shi et al (2016); Meˇciarová et al (2017); Lee et al (2018), and instruments (Jiao et al, 2015;Van den Bossche et al, 2016;Zikova et al, 2017;Lee et al, 2018) have been used to determine and identify air pollution parameters. In Nigeria, many studies have not been done on indoor air pollution in Nigeria, but few literates obtained were done in Enugu (Ezezue and Diogu, 2017), Warri (Akpofure, 2015), Ile -Ife (Afolabi et al, 2016), Ido Ekiti (Ayodele et al, 2016), No report has been found for indoor pollution from Akure. On this note, the aim of the study was to assess the HCHO, TVOC, PM 1 , PM 2.5 , and PM 10 in Akure, the relationship between the weather and the pollutants would be determined, the results would be subjected to multivariate analysis, and the potential toxicity of the pollutants would also determined.…”
